The Enchanted Book: Regression and Other Stories
The authors of 'Regression and Other Stories' discuss the inspiration behind their book, addressing the need for a comprehensive regression resource for students and practitioners. The book aims to bridge the gap between theoretical understanding and practical application of regression analysis, focusing heavily on real-world examples. They share that while the foundational components of regression are essential, many existing texts do not adequately prepare readers for the complexities encountered in practice. With this in mind, they encourage readers to think critically about how regression models fit within broader workflows and replicate results across different datasets.
